NASCAR‘s Joey Logano and Wife Brittany Embrace Foster Parenting Journey
NASCAR champion Joey Logano and his wife, Brittany, are opening their home to foster children, embarking on a profound journey rooted in faith, family values, and a deep-seated commitment to helping vulnerable youth.The decision comes after years of supporting foster care initiatives through their foundation and a personal calling sparked by a message at their church.
A Calling to Serve: Loganos’ Foster Care Decision
The Loganos’ path to foster parenting began over a year ago when a sermon on adoption resonated deeply with them, despite initial hesitation due to their busy lives and three children, Hudson, Jameson, and Amelia. Brittany’s connection to foster care stems from her mother’s experience within the system,further fueling their desire to make a difference.
Joey Logano Foundation: A History of Supporting Children
Since its establishment in 2013, the Joey Logano Foundation has been actively involved in supporting children in foster care. Working with organizations, the foundation has provided considerable resources, laying the groundwork for the Loganos’ personal involvement.
Overcoming Obstacles: From Hesitation to Action
Balancing the demands of NASCAR’s rigorous schedule,including 36 race weekends and international travel,initially gave the couple pause. However, after discussions with friends involved in foster care and adoption, and a pivotal event hosted by their partner organization, Least of these, they committed to starting the licensing process.
Navigating the Foster Care System: Newfound Respect
The Loganos recently completed the foster care licensing process, wich they found to be more challenging than anticipated. This experience has deepened their respect for foster parents and the organizations that support them.
Beyond Charity: A Commitment to Real Change
The loganos’ decision to become foster parents demonstrates a commitment to making a tangible difference in the lives of children in need, going beyond charitable work to embrace direct involvement.
